简介

关于Pygame的基本信息,pygame是什么,谁会被Pygame吸引,并且在哪里找到它。

Pygame是被设计用来写游戏的python模块集合,Pygame是在优秀的SDL库之上开发的功能性包。使用python可以导入pygame来开发具有全部特性的游戏和多媒体软件,Pygame是极度轻便的并且可以运行在几乎所有的平台和操作系统上。Pygame包已经被下载过成千上万次,并且也被访问过成千上万次。

Pygame是免费的,发行遵守GPL,你可以利用它开发开源的、免费的、免费软件、共享件、还有商业软件等等。

Pygame是跨平台Pyth,Pygame 作者是 Pete Shinners, 协议为 GNU Lesser General Public License。

查询了下pygame安装教程的安装教程,五花八门,刚开始看得很乱,经过一番探索之后也成功安装了。废话不多说,直接开始

我使用的是win10,在桌面的左下角搜索:

命令提示符

打开应用即可我使用的是Python3.8的版本,自带pip,所以pip安装就跳过

是否有pip可通过输入:pip -V来查看,如果有pip,输入按回车之后可看到以下内容

19.2.3

是版本号,想要升级版本可使用下面的命令进行升级(过程需要联网)

python -m pip install --upgrade pip

下面开始正式的安装pygame

由于我的默认路径是C:\Users\13722>,为了减少麻烦,我直接将下载的pygame存放在该路径下。

如果没有下载pygame-1.9.6-cp38-cp38-win_amd64.whl文件可在https://www.lfd.uci.edu/~gohlke/pythonlibs/#pygame下载,切记存放路径不要错。

一切准备就绪,回到命令提示符界面,输入内容

pip install pygame-1.9.6-cp38-cp38-win_amd64.whl

出现下面内容即可安装完成

新建py文件输入

import pygame

编译不出错即可。

总结

以上所述是小编给大家介绍的Python的pygame安装教程详解,希望对大家有所帮助!

python安装pygame的命令是什么_Python的pygame安装教程详解相关推荐

  1. mysql5.7.11 linux_CentOS 7 中以命令行方式安装 MySQL 5.7.11 for Linux Generic 二进制版本教程详解...

    MySQL 目前的最新版本是 5.7.11,在 Linux 下提供特定发行版安装包(如 .rpm)以及二进制通用版安装包(.tar.gz).一般情况下,很多项目都倾向于采用二进制通用安装包形式来进行安 ...

  2. python的turtle怎么设置rgb颜色_Python : turtle色彩控制实例详解

    ? 1 turtle.pencolor(* args ) 返回或设置pencolor. 允许四种输入格式: ? 1 pencolor() 将当前的pencolor返回为颜色规范字符串或元组(参见示例) ...

  3. python中json模块博客园_Python中的Json模块详解

    Python中的Json模块详解 Json(JavaScript Object Notation)它是一种轻量级的数据交换格式,具有数据格式简单,读写方便易懂等很多优点.许多主流的编程语言都在用它来进 ...

  4. python中的complex是什么意思_Python 内置函数complex详解,pythoncomplex

    Python 内置函数complex详解,pythoncomplex 英文文档: class complex([real[, imag]]) Return a complex number with ...

  5. python测试框架untest怎么循环执行_Python自动化测试-Unittest单元测试框架详解

    python中unittest模块是用来做单元测试的. unittest是一个python版本的junit,junit是java中的单元测试框架,对java的单元测试,有一句话很贴切:Keep the ...

  6. python通过connect对象连接数据库对吗_Python连接数据库学习之DB-API详解

    前言 大家都知道在Python中如果要连接数据库,不管是MySQL.SQL Server.PostgreSQL亦或是SQLite,使用时都是采用游标的方式,所以就不得不学习Python DB-API. ...

  7. python自动化测试框架有哪几种_Python自动化测试-Unittest单元测试框架详解

    python中unittest模块是用来做单元测试的. unittest是一个python版本的junit,junit是java中的单元测试框架,对java的单元测试,有一句话很贴切:Keep the ...

  8. python怎么显示求余的除数_Python算术运算符及用法详解

    算术运算符也即数学运算符,用来对数字进行数学运算,比如加减乘除.下表列出了 Python 支持所有基本算术运算符. 表 1 Python 常用算术运算符 运算符 说明 实例 结果 + 加 12.45 ...

  9. python中函数分为哪四类_Python函数参数分类原理详解

    1.函数的参数在哪里定义 在python中定义函数的时候,函数名后面的括号里就是用来定义参数的,如果有多个参数的话,那么参数之间直接用逗号,隔开 案列: # 利用函数的参数,定义一个可以完成任意两个数 ...

  10. python中pass语句的作用是_Python pass语句以及作用详解

    在具体开发设计中,有时大家会先构建起程序流程的总体逻辑结构,可是临时不去完成一些细节,只是在这种地区加一些注释,层面之后再加上编码,请看下面的事例: age = int( input("输入 ...

最新文章

  1. instanceof不是根据构造函数进行判断,而是原型链
  2. Stanford UFLDL教程 主成分分析(PCA)
  3. js按键处理demo
  4. 剖析Hadoop和Spark的Shuffle过程差异(一)
  5. 全面详细的jQuery常见开发技巧手册
  6. jdeps_JDeps入门–分析项目的依赖关系
  7. vantUI 弹出层(轻提示)案例 - 踩坑篇
  8. [Usaco2005 Jan]Muddy Fields泥泞的牧场
  9. C++_程序内存模型_new运算符---C++语言工作笔记030
  10. SSH (Struts2+Spring3.0+Hibernate3)框架(二) 框架的配置
  11. TensorFlow基础:Session(会话)
  12. 国内知名的java商城系统排名
  13. 2021 Geek re
  14. 傻瓜攻略(十六)——MATLAB实现txt文件复杂内容的读取
  15. 微信公众号内,实现下载 PDF 文件。
  16. 用HEdit解决因修改用户文件夹名在打开pip时遇到Fatal error in launcher: Unable to create process using 的问题
  17. 关于用ANSYS有限元仿真软件划分网格的一些体验
  18. picpick文字竖排了怎么变成横排
  19. 计蒜客 2017 ACM-ICPC 亚洲区(西安赛区)网络赛 B coin(求乘法逆元)
  20. 使用多电脑进行AirSim联合仿真

热门文章

  1. 史上最全的 struts2 面试题
  2. Object.HashCode()——居然是Java Native方法
  3. 随机信号分析学习笔记(6)
  4. 手机秒变门禁卡,支持加密卡
  5. Mac M1 安装JDK8
  6. DSGE模型的Stata实现简介
  7. win7(SP1 64位)升级IE浏览器升级到IE11
  8. MIF/MID格式简介
  9. PostgreSQL使用pgAdmin3不能编辑表里的数据
  10. CA证书无法与服务器连接,湖北国税常见CA登陆问题的解决办法